What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Project Engineer in Construction,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Project Engineer in Construction, you need a strong background in civil engineering or construction management, supported by a relevant degree and often EIT or PE certification. Familiarity with project management software like Primavera P6, AutoCAD, and MS Project, as well as knowledge of industry standards and building codes, is essential. Excellent problem-solving, communication, and organizational skills help you coordinate teams and manage project timelines effectively. These competencies ensure that projects are completed safely, on time, and within budget, while maintaining quality standards.

How do Project Engineers in construction typically collaborate with other team members on a project?

Project Engineers in construction work closely with project managers, architects, subcontractors, and site supervisors to ensure that all project phases are completed on time and to specification. They often coordinate technical details, resolve on-site challenges, and facilitate communication between design and construction teams. Regular meetings, progress reporting, and the use of project management software are common ways that collaboration is maintained. This teamwork helps keep the construction process organized and efficient, while also addressing any issues as they arise.

What are project engineers in construction?

Project engineers in construction are professionals responsible for coordinating various aspects of construction projects, ensuring that technical requirements, timelines, and budgets are met. They act as a bridge between the engineering team, contractors, and clients, handling project documentation, scheduling, and quality control. Their role involves problem-solving on-site issues, communicating with stakeholders, and ensuring that construction progresses according to plans and regulations. Project engineers play a crucial part in delivering successful construction projects on time and within budget.

What is the difference between Project Engineers Construction vs Site Engineers?

AspectProject Engineers ConstructionSite Engineers
ResponsibilitiesOversee project planning, coordination, and execution from start to finishFocus on on-site supervision, quality control, and daily operations
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Engineering, certifications like PMP or OSHABachelor's in Engineering or Construction Management, OSHA certifications
Work EnvironmentOffice-based with site visitsPrimarily on-site at construction locations
Industry UsageUsed across construction projects for planning and managementUsed for on-site supervision and daily site activities

Project Engineers Construction and Site Engineers both play vital roles in construction projects. While Project Engineers focus on overall project coordination and planning, Site Engineers are more involved in on-site supervision and daily operations. Both roles require relevant engineering credentials and certifications, but their focus areas differ, with Project Engineers managing the broader project scope and Site Engineers ensuring on-site execution.

We are seeking a qualified and experienced Construction Project Coordinator to support the design and construction of the VA Medical Center project in San Juan, Puerto Rico. As a Construction Project Coordinator, you will oversee the planning, design, and construction phases of the project, ensuring all work aligns with medical facility requirements and regulations. You will conduct site visits, assess facility needs, and collaborate with facility managers and contractors to address maintenance and construction requirements. Your role will involve managing project budgets, monitoring construction progress, coordinating tenant relocation, and ensuring compliance with building codes and safety standards. Your expertise will ensure smooth integration of construction work with facility operations, contributing to the successful and timely completion of the project.
Key Responsibilities:
  • Oversee planning, design, and construction phases for the VA Medical Center project.
  • Conduct site visits to assess hospital facilities and identify maintenance needs.
  • Develop and implement maintenance plans and SOPs for hospital tools and supplies.
  • Coordinate with hospital staff and facility managers for site visits and scheduling.
  • Monitor construction progress to ensure compliance with hospital requirements.
  • Prepare and manage project budgets, cost estimates, and track expenditures.
  • Ensure adherence to hospital building codes, regulations, and safety standards.
  • Organize design reviews, focusing on constructability and compliance with hospital needs.
  • Provide technical assistance on maintenance best practices and repair estimates.
  • Review contractor submittals to ensure alignment with hospital specifications.
  • Oversee quality control and ensure compliance with hospital standards for mechanical systems.
  • Manage special inspections, including hazardous material removal and medical facility compliance.
  • Coordinate tenant relocation and moving services to minimize disruptions.
  • Provide regular progress reports, addressing potential risks or issues.
  • Ensure smooth integration of construction work with hospital operations.

Qualifications to be successful in the role:
  • At least an Associate's degree in Arts or Science.
  • Minimum of ten (10) years of experience in technical project coordination, preferably within the architectural-engineering industry.
  • Proficient in Microsoft Office, with experience in document control, project management, and updating project schedules.
  • Strong oversight skills in the construction process, ensuring work activities comply with schedules, specifications, standard construction practices, and safety requirements.
  • Experience in preparing progress reports and maintaining accurate project records
  • Completed 10-hour OSHA Safety Training.
  • Fluency in Spanish is preferred.
